首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Scala中处理两个选项

可以通过使用Option类型来实现。Option类型是Scala标准库中的一个特殊类型,用于表示一个值的可能存在或不存在。它可以被看作是一个容器,可以存放一个值,也可以为空。

在Scala中,处理两个选项可以通过以下方法之一:

  1. 使用模式匹配:
  2. 使用模式匹配:
  3. 这里我们通过模式匹配来判断Option对象的类型,如果是Some(value),则表示Option中存在一个值,可以通过value来访问;如果是None,则表示Option为空。
  4. 使用getOrElse方法获取默认值:
  5. 使用getOrElse方法获取默认值:
  6. 这里我们使用getOrElse方法,如果Option对象中存在一个值,则返回该值,否则返回指定的默认值。

无论使用哪种方法,处理两个选项的时候,都可以根据Option的存在与否进行相应的操作,避免空指针异常和其他错误。在Scala中,Option类型的使用非常常见,可以提高代码的可靠性和安全性。

推荐的腾讯云相关产品和产品介绍链接地址:腾讯云Serverless Cloud Function (SCF)。SCF是腾讯云提供的一种事件驱动的Serverless计算服务,可帮助开发者在云上运行代码而无需关心服务器管理和维护。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2分20秒

「Adobe国际认证」在 Photoshop 中处理图形的 10 个技巧!

4分33秒

009_尚硅谷_Scala_在IDE中编写HelloWorld(二)_编写代码

18分17秒

125-尚硅谷-Scala核心编程-在特质中重写抽象方法.avi

5分23秒

010_尚硅谷_Scala_在IDE中编写HelloWorld(三)_代码中语法的简单说明

4分53秒

「Adobe国际认证」在 iPad 的 Photoshop 中打开图像并处理云文档

6分49秒

008_尚硅谷_Scala_在IDE中编写HelloWorld(一)_项目创建和环境配置

22分58秒

011_尚硅谷_Scala_在IDE中编写HelloWorld(四)_伴生对象的扩展说明

2分41秒

012_尚硅谷_Scala_在IDE中编写HelloWorld(五)_关联源码和查看官方指南

34秒

PS使用教程:如何在Photoshop中合并可见图层?

44秒

多医院版云HIS源码:标本采集登记

1分28秒

PS小白教程:如何在Photoshop中制作出镂空文字?

56秒

PS小白教程:如何在Photoshop中给灰色图片上色

领券